THE USE OF DIAGNOSTIC AND PROGNOSTIC TEST AS A MEANS OF IMPLEMENTATION PREDICT AN INDIVIDUAL EDUCATIONAL ROUTE
Abstracts

Introduction. The article substantiates the relevance of identifying students' personal achievements with the help of a diagnostic and prognostic test and based on the analysis of the results, the construction of an individual educational route is justified. The purpose of the article is to substantiate and present the author's concept of developing a diagnostic and prognostic test, to show the effectiveness of its use in the process of teaching schoolchildren.

Materials and methods. The main research methods are the analysis of scientific literature devoted to the regulation of the learning process, logical-didactic analysis, as well as diagnostic methods,

 

including observation, testing, methods of mathematical data processing.

Results. An original diagnostic and prognostic test has been developed, and on the basis of it is a functional regulation module that helps create the conditions for identification, support, and further individual development.

Discussion. The use of the regulation module based on the diagnostic and prognostic test allows you to effectively build an individual educational route.

Conclusion. It is concluded that the implementation of the regulation module will contribute to the construction of an individual educational route.
